Kevin R. Perusse, MD

Body Imaging // Completed a Radiology Residency at Walter Reed Army Medical Center.

Medical School: Uniformed Services University of the Health Sciences
Graduation Year: 1990
Internship: Dwight D. Eisenhower, US Army
Radiology Residency: Walter Reed Army Medical Center
Boards: Diagnostic Radiology
Special Interests: Gastrointestinal Imaging, Emergency Radiology
Joined Practice: 2002

From his earliest days in the classroom, Dr. Kevin R. Perusse, a board-certified diagnostic radiologist at Radiologic Associates of Fredericksburg (RAF), was captivated by the life sciences. When his father, a career military officer, moved the family to Panama for three years while Dr. Perusse was still in grade school, the lush rainforests, diverse wildlife and other natural wonders of “the Crossroads of the Americas” enhanced his fascination with biology. “Eventually, after many years of looking into the microscope, I decided the best way to focus my interest was in helping people through medicine,” he said.
